Turnitin
降AI改写
早检测系统
早降重系统
Turnitin-UK版
万方检测-期刊版
维普编辑部版
Grammarly检测
Paperpass检测
checkpass检测
PaperYY检测
Develo** pre-service teachers' computational thinking: A systematic literature review
W Dong, Y Li, L Sun, Y Liu - … Journal of Technology and Design Education, 2024 - Springer
Recently, computational thinking (CT) has gained importance in education systems
worldwide, specifically the CT training of pre-service teachers. This study conducted a …
worldwide, specifically the CT training of pre-service teachers. This study conducted a …
“Start from scratch”: Integrating computational thinking skills in teacher education program
In the digital age, our lives become more dependent on technology, yet the digital gap is
intensifying especially because most people lack digital literacy. As a modest step to handle …
intensifying especially because most people lack digital literacy. As a modest step to handle …
Integration of computational thinking in initial teacher training for primary schools: a systematic review
Computational Thinking, a capacity based on the principles of computing, has been
highlighted in the specialized literature as an essential skill for the 21st century, bringing …
highlighted in the specialized literature as an essential skill for the 21st century, bringing …
User-Centered software design: user interface redesign for Blockly–Electron, artificial intelligence educational software for primary and secondary schools
Challenging but full of opportunities: Teachers' perspectives on programming in primary schools
The widespread establishment of computational thinking in school curricula requires
teachers to introduce children to programming already at primary school level. As this is a …
teachers to introduce children to programming already at primary school level. As this is a …
Teaching programming by revealing thinking process: Watching experts' live coding videos with reflection annotations
Contribution: Programming is a complex cognitive activity that involves both conceptual
understanding and procedural skills, which is challenging for novices. To develop both …
understanding and procedural skills, which is challenging for novices. To develop both …
[HTML][HTML] Olp—a restful open low-code platform
Low-code is an emerging concept that transforms visual representations into functional
software, allowing anyone to be a developer. However, building a low-code platform from …
software, allowing anyone to be a developer. However, building a low-code platform from …
Assessing the role of python programming gamified course on students' knowledge, skills performance, attitude, and self-efficacy
Coding is widely regarded as a fundamental skill of the 21st century. Yet, there is still a
shortage of programmers worldwide which disproportionately affect the innovation goals of …
shortage of programmers worldwide which disproportionately affect the innovation goals of …
[HTML][HTML] A Trajectory for advancing the meta-cognitive solving of mathematics-based programming problems with Scratch
It is the intention of the current study to suggest a trajectory for the advancement of
prospective mathematics teachers' use of meta-cognitive skills in solving mathematics …
prospective mathematics teachers' use of meta-cognitive skills in solving mathematics …